In-Depth Look at Optical Clarity

When it comes to optical clarity, not all welding helmets are created equal. The optical clarity rating of 1/1/1/2 found in this helmet translates to superior vision that helps you weld more accurately. It offers a lighter light state when not welding, which means keeping the helmet down between welds becomes a realistic and safe option, keeping your hands ready for action without compromising on vision.

Sensitivity Control

Different welding scenarios call for varying degrees of sensitivity. With adjustable sensitivity, the Miller 288519 lets you manage how the helmet reacts to the lighting conditions and weld amperage you’re working with. This flexibility makes it perfect for a range of environments and projects — a big win for both professional and hobbyist welders.

Auto-On/Off Feature

One less thing to remember is one less thing to worry about. The automatic on/off function of the Miller 288519’s lens means that it powers up right when you strike an arc and shuts off without needing a second thought when you’re done. This feature can save crucial time and ensure you’re always ready for your next move.

Summary of Features

Here’s a simple breakdown of the features discussed to give you a clearer picture:

Feature Benefits
ClearLight Lens Technology Optimizes contrast and clarity for a clear view, reduces need to lift helmet
Optical Clarity Rating 1/1/1/2 Allows for lighter light state when not welding, enhancing comfort
Independent Arc Sensors Offers dependable arc detection and performance consistency
Adjustable Sensitivity Customizable settings for varied lighting conditions and weld amperage
Auto-On/Off Function Turns on automatically with an arc strike, minimizing unnecessary hassle
Safety Standards Compliance Meets ANSI Z87.1+ and CSA standards for peace of mind

Adjusting Sensitivity Settings

Getting your sensitivity right might take some trial and error—don’t be discouraged. The key is to calibrate your helmet in an environment similar to your welding conditions; this ensures you are ready for the real thing with minimal complications.
